Issue

Why does the value of Voice.Packet End-to-End delay (ETE Delay) statistic differ from earlier Modeler versions and post 17.1 PL2 Modeler for the same exact scenario?

Solution

The Voice.Packet End-to-End delay (mouth-to-ear delay) calculation formula was enhanced in release 17.1 PL2 to account for De-jitter Buffer Delay. Hence, you will see an increase of around 0.04 seconds in the total delay.This change was effected as a solution to SPR-142931.
